    For streaming of YouTube videos, the best approach is to create an overlay of Web, not a video overlay.

    1. choose the command object > insert HTML code and paste the embed code you copied from YouTube. When you click OK, a decorative frame of web is created in the right dimensions. It usually has a horrible black frame with a Flash warning. Which ignores for now.

    2 Select the web object and select Auto Play in the overlays Panel. This car plays the web object, not the video itself.

    3. Add a static image poster with a button "play" on the web overlay.
